原创 [python]format函數的用法

python中的  str.format() 函數用於格式化輸出,有下列幾種使用方式:通過位置傳遞實參字符串可以接受不限個參數,位置可以不按照順序1、不指定位置,按默認順序>>>print("{} love {}".format('Joh

原创 [python]創建類時需注意的幾點

1當想給某個屬性設置默認值時,無須在形參列表中添加該屬性,例如:def __init__(self, make, model, year):     """ 初始化描述汽車的屬性 """     self.make = make     

原创 [python]文件的讀取、寫入和附加

來源:Python open() 函數 | 菜鳥教程python open() 函數用於打開一個文件,創建一個 file 對象,相關的方法纔可以調用它進行讀寫。更多文件操作可參考:Python 文件I/O。函數語法open(name[,

原创 [django學習筆記](八)QuerySet API

QuerySet,查詢集,即從數據庫中查詢的到的集合。這一節主要學習與QuerySet相關的一些指令。首先我們新建一個名爲learn_queryset的項目,在其中創建應用blog並修改settings(測試指令時需要使用)修改blog/

原创 [python] map函數

原文地址:點擊打開鏈接描述map() 會根據提供的函數對指定序列做映射。第一個參數 function 以參數序列中的每一個元素調用 function 函數,返回包含每次 function 函數返回值的新列表。語法map() 函數語法:ma

原创 [python]unittest Module 中的斷言方法

方法用途assertEqual(a, b)覈實a == bassertNotEqual(a, b)覈實a != bassertTrue(x)覈實x 爲TrueassertFalse(x)覈實x 爲FalseassertIn(item ,

原创 [django學習筆記](五)Django 模板

    在前面的幾節中我們都是用簡單的 django.http.HttpResponse 來把內容顯示到網頁上,本節將講解如何使用渲染模板的方法來顯示內容5-1 簡單模板創建創建名爲zqxt_tmpl的項目,新建一個learn的app將l

原创 [python] property()函數

描述property() 函數的作用是在新式類中返回屬性值。語法以下是 property() 方法的語法:class property([fget[, fset[, fdel[, doc]]]])參數fget -- 獲取屬性值的函數fse

原创 [python] 理解關鍵字yield

原文:點擊打開鏈接可迭代對象mylist 是一個可迭代的對象。當你使用一個列表生成式來建立一個列表的時候,就建立了一個可迭代的對象:>>> mylist = [x*x for x in range(3)] >>> for i in myl

原创 應用nslookup命令查看A記錄、MX記錄、CNAME記錄和NS記錄

nslookup是一種網絡管理命令行工具,可用於查詢DNS域名和IP地址輸入指令nslookup默認服務器和Address是當前上網所用的DNS服務器域名和地址A記錄A(Address)記錄指的是用來指定主機名或域名對應的IP記錄。在提示

原创 [django學習筆記](三)Django 視圖與網址進階

在網頁上做加減法3-1 採用add/?a=4&b=5這樣的GET方法創建一個zqxt_views的項目,在其中新建一個clac的app修改clac/views.py爲:from django.shortcuts import render

原创 [django學習筆記](九)Django 後臺

每個app中的admin.py文件與後天相關下面以在後臺添加博客文章爲例。8-1 顯示字段新建一個名爲learn_admin的項目,添加名爲blog的app並修改settings修改blog/models.py爲:# coding:utf

原创 django2 中include()的使用

原地址:點擊打開鏈接運行環境win7Django 2.0python 3.7在網頁項目中使用include()方法項目目錄中同時存在app/urls.py和proj/urls.py在proj/urls.py使用include方法from

原创 [python]如何兼容python2和python3

可以使用@python_2_unicode_compatible示例:原來代碼# coding:utf-8 from django.db import models class Article(models.Model):

原创 [django學習筆記](六)Django 模板進階

6-1 顯示字符串創建項目zqxt_tmpl2, 新建名爲learn的app, 修改其中的views.py# -*- coding: utf-8 -*- from django.shortcuts import render def h